Output d66f5dabe07e10f89b8063b2ddc4f7357900822ee4e2c2b40e75a7628d5d432f:0

value
23698
script pubkey
OP_0 OP_PUSHBYTES_20 84f4116ed56f0828b00dfa845aab0adf006f9275
address
bc1qsn6pzmk4duyz3vqdl2z942c2muqxlyn43nd92x
transaction
d66f5dabe07e10f89b8063b2ddc4f7357900822ee4e2c2b40e75a7628d5d432f